If you're willing to remove Zan, then this list may be what you're looking for. It focuses MUCH more heavily on the destroyer cult, and the point is to surround the stalker w/ them for +1 BS to all of their shooting, giving you an insane probability of taking down your target w/ the Preferred Enemy and Extermination Protocols from the formation being essentially buffed by BS5 instead of BS4.

Your melee is coming strictly from the praetorians, but I've found that immortals w/ their 3+ save can become at least a small blockade if needed. The deathmarks are in there as a nice way to quickly handle a high priority target, but they could be removed if you think that the other shooting will do the trick.

This is a Decurrion Detachment consisting of a Reclamation Legion, Judicator Battalion, and Destroyer Cult:

HQ Overlord 80
HQ Destroyer Lord Solar Staff 125
Troop 10 Warriors Ghost Ark Transport 235
Troop 10 Warriors Ghost Ark Transport 235
Troop 5 Immortals 85
Elite 5 Deathmarks 90
Elite 5 Triarch Praetorians 5x Voidreapers and Particle Beamers 140
Elite 5 Triarch Praetorians 5x Voidreapers and Particle Beamers 140
Elite 1 Triarch Stalkers Heat Ray 125
Fast Attack Tomb Blades 54
Fast Attack Destroyers 2 extra models, 1x Heavy Destroyer upgrade (unit of 3 models) 130
Fast Attack Destroyers 2 extra models, 1x Heavy Destroyer upgrade (unit of 3 models) 130
Fast Attack Destroyers 2 extra models, 1x Heavy Destroyer upgrade (unit of 3 models) 130
Heavy Support Heavy Destroyers 2 extra models (unit of 3 models) 150
Total 1849

Keep in mind also, that some weapon choices can be changed around (especially in the Judicator Battalion as currently, there are a bunch of free swaps that i've made). You'll have to decide that based on the army you're fighting.

With this much mobility, you're looking at an army that can take the board by storm in the last couple of turns while laying out a really solid amount of fire from far away. You should never allow your cult to be assaulted, as clearly that's going to ruin your army. The destroyer lord can go into a squad w/ the Praetorians or accompany immortals if needed (but the overlord will already be doing that). The D-Lord's outfitting can be changed based on points that you might try to save/move around elsewhere.

Yes, that's actually a requirement. The formation requires 2 units of Praetorians and 1 unit of stalkers, meaning that if you could free up points elsewhere, you could add up to 5 more praets per squad and 2 more Stalkers within the same formation (although i think it would be smarter to just make a new formation at that point).

Also, I think the real strength of this formation comes from your mobility, not even the shooting. Since you've got the jet bikes, 4 squads of jet pack infantry, 2 squads of jump infantry, and a jet pack infantry lord, you should always consider your mobility when it comes to objectives. You won't need to get there first, since you can shoot from far away, and boost to the objectives on the last turn or two (this should be your strategy -- distance shooting and boosting)
